logo

Output 592654d0089c8c145508bb1987c1256277b2d6f86967f1edcba213b01bde249a:1

value
5347860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ee06a3621f09dbee2cf7605305a62b2a527ab653 OP_EQUAL
address
3PPahRwDCPHaCXwjwhvAHgy2mhZ9sc6Z7N
transaction
592654d0089c8c145508bb1987c1256277b2d6f86967f1edcba213b01bde249a